Chanel raising prices to halt European bargain hunting

French luxury brand Chanel announced it will raise the prices of flagship handbags such as the Boy Chanel, Chanel Classic and Chanel Grand Shopping Tote starting Sunday. According to Chanel Korea, the biggest increase will be on the Boy Chanel small size, which will increase to 5.01 million won ($4,400) from 4.7 million won, up 6.6 percent. In terms of price difference, the Chanel 2.55 medium bag and Chanel Timeless Classic jumbo bag recorded the biggest increase, from 390,000 won to 6.39 million won. The average increase is about 5 to 6 percent.

Chanel proposed they will equalize their product prices worldwide earlier this March. The policy is to prevent Asian customers from purchasing in European markets because of the price differences in Europe and Asian markets stemming from the weaker euro.

While the price change is also taking place in China and Singapore, some shoes and wallet prices will be cut by 21 percent.

The handbag prices are being raised because Chanel has already lowered their prices in March, but prices of other products excluded from the previous discount will be lowered to an appropriate level, according to Chanel.

Since there have been rumors that Chanel will increase handbag prices, and the company informed its VIP customers in advance, some of the products that are subject to inflation were sold out at many stores.
